The Million Word Site Offers Discounts To "Victims"

The creator of The Million Word Site realizes that his site could grow much faster if people did not confuse it with fly by night and failed page view driver sites. So, he offers discounts to customers who have been stung by sites that just don't work.


(1888PressRelease) April 24, 2007 - While The Million Word Site, the “microcosm of the Internet” which was invented and is run by Lubavitch-Chabad entrepreneur Itzhak Schier of Crown Heights, Brooklyn, is growing at a steady pace, its owner sees far more potential growth ahead. Most importantly, he wants to do everything he can to speed up that growth so that his present and future users get maximum value from the site.

In analyzing his strategies, he realized that one of the obstacles to rapid growth is that potential customers see his site as far too similar to the failed Pixelotto and its long outmoded successor, The Million Dollar Home Page. He also noticed that a page view driver site copied one or two of his ideas, but in reality, analysts agree that the site in question provides nowhere near the advantages of The Million Word Site.

As per Itzhak Schier: “All those sites do is drive traffic to existing sites. I do that as well, but I offer so much more – a full community where you can boost the value of your participation by getting yourself known, and, most importantly, free subdomains which do a lot for those who are looking for advantageous search engine placements.”

As he works on an eagerly awaited revamp of the design of the front page of The Million Word Site, Schier is offering a discount to customers, or, as he cynically calls them, “victims” of Pixelotto, The Million Dollar Home Page, or any other page view driver site. While a word now costs $9.95, he will offer a second word free of charge to anyone who purchases a word and provides him with a verifiable link to their ad on any eligible site.

“I really feel sorry for people who spent 200 dollars per square on Pixelotto,” says Schier. “I expected a lot more from Alex Tew, whom I do acknowledge as an inspiration for my own success, but he just copied his first idea and bombed out, taking both customers and other sites down with him. That’s the difference between a creative entrepreneur like myself and a few others in this business, and a flash in the pan.”

And, Schier finishes by stating: “As I said before, 15 minutes of fame is not what I’m in this for. I will soon, in fact very soon, announce my own Take Two and then some – and it won’t look or act a bit like The Million Word Site or anything else out there!”
